温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

Linux操作系统中如何安装ZooKeeper

发布时间:2022-01-24 14:59:02 来源:亿速云 阅读:180 作者:清风 栏目:开发技术

本文将为大家详细介绍“Linux操作系统中如何安装ZooKeeper”,内容步骤清晰详细,细节处理妥当,而小编每天都会更新不同的知识点,希望这篇“Linux操作系统中如何安装ZooKeeper”能够给你意想不到的收获,请大家跟着小编的思路慢慢深入,具体内容如下,一起去收获新知识吧。

Linux系统安装zookeeper具体步骤

1.下载

官网下载相应版本

2.安装

zookeeper安装在/opt路径下,建立软链接/opt/zookeeper,以后更新只需要修改软链接即可 在opt下新建zk_data与zk_logs作为zookeeper数据与日志目录

 tar zxvf zookeeper-3.4.11.tar.gz -C /opt
 cd /opt
 ln -s zookeeper-3.4.11 zookeeper
 mkdir /opt/zk_data
 mkdir /opt/zk_logs

3.配置

默认加载的配置文件为/opt/zookeeper/conf/zoo.cfg

 cd /opt/zookeeper/conf
 cp zoo_sample.cfg zoo.cfg
 vim zoo.cfg

此处以三节点的集群为例。*myid文件中的值与配置中的ip、serverId值对应!* 修改以下配置项

 dataDir=/opt/zk_data
 dataLogDir=/opt/zk_logs
 clientPort=2181
 server.132=192.168.233.132:2888:3888
 server.133=192.168.233.133:2888:3888
 server.134=192.168.233.134:2888:3888

每台机器各自生成myid

 echo "132" > /opt/zk_data/myid
 echo "133" > /opt/zk_data/myid
 echo "134" > /opt/zk_data/myid

4.验证及启停命令

 /opt/zookeeper/bin/zkServer.sh start
 /opt/zookeeper/bin/zkServer.sh stop
 /opt/zookeeper/bin/zkServer.sh restart
 /opt/zookeeper/bin/zkServer.sh status

如果status状态不对,可尝试关闭防火墙,以centos为例:

 systemctl stop firewalld.service

启动成功应能看到监听2181端口:

 netstat -ntlp 2181
 #或者
 ss -tlnp | grep 2181

5.环境变量

配置完环境变量可直接运行zkServer.sh命令

 # for zk env
 export PATH=/opt/zookeeper/bin:$PATH

Linux有哪些版本

Linux的版本有:Deepin、UbuntuKylin、Manjaro、LinuxMint、Ubuntu等版本。其中Deepin是国内发展最好的Linux发行版之一;UbuntuKylin是基于Ubuntu的衍生发行版;Manjaro是基于Arch的Linux发行版;LinuxMint默认的Cinnamon桌面类似Windows XP简单易用;Ubuntu则是以桌面应用为主的Linux操作系统。

感谢您能读到这里,小编希望您对“Linux操作系统中如何安装ZooKeeper”这一关键问题有了从实践层面最深刻的体会,具体使用情况还需要大家自己动手实践使用过才能领会,如果想阅读更多相关内容的文章,欢迎关注亿速云行业资讯频道!

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I